Connect for Health Colorado: Comprehensive Company Profile



Background



Connect for Health Colorado is the official health insurance marketplace for the state of Colorado, established in 2011 as a public, non-profit entity. Its mission is to increase access, affordability, and choice for individuals and small employers purchasing health insurance in Colorado. The organization provides a platform where residents can compare and enroll in health insurance plans, access financial assistance, and receive support from a network of customer service professionals.

Key Strategic Focus



Connect for Health Colorado focuses on:

  • Facilitating Access to Health Insurance: Offering a user-friendly online marketplace for individuals, families, and small businesses to compare and purchase health insurance plans.

  • Providing Financial Assistance: Serving as the exclusive avenue for Coloradans to apply for Premium Tax Credits and Cost-Sharing Reductions, thereby reducing the cost of private health insurance.

  • Enhancing Customer Support: Maintaining a statewide network of Customer Service Center Representatives, Assisters, and licensed Brokers to assist residents in finding suitable health plans.


Financials and Funding



As a non-profit entity, Connect for Health Colorado's financials are primarily driven by operational revenues and state funding. In the fiscal year 2023, the organization reported expenses of approximately $44.3 million and revenues of about $46 million.

Pipeline Development



Connect for Health Colorado continually enhances its platform and services. Notable developments include:

  • Implementation of a New Shopping and Enrollment Platform: This initiative aims to simplify the enrollment process for subsidized health plans.

  • Expansion of Outreach Programs: Supported by legislative funding, these programs aim to disseminate information about affordable health coverage options and assist residents in enrolling in subsidized coverage.

  • Introduction of Colorado Option Plans: These plans provide more choices and cost/benefit transparency to customers.

Leadership Team



  • Kevin Patterson: Chief Executive Officer since April 2015. Patterson has an extensive background in public service, including roles as Chief Administrative Officer and Interim Chief of Staff to Governor John Hickenlooper. He holds a B.A. in Teaching from Sam Houston State University and dual Master's degrees in Public Administration and Urban Regional Planning from the University of Colorado at Denver.


  • Brian Braun: Chief Financial Officer since July 2015. Braun has held leadership roles as CFO for the Colorado Regional Health Information Organization (CORHIO) and Policy Studies. He holds a B.S. in Accounting and Finance from the University of Wyoming and a Master's in Urban and Regional Planning from the University of Colorado.


  • Kelly Davies: Chief Product Officer. Davies has been with the organization since 2015, leading product development initiatives and modernization efforts. She holds a Bachelor's degree from Marquette University and is a certified DevOps Practitioner and Scrum Master.


  • Kelly Guthner: Chief Innovation Officer. Guthner brings 35 years of experience in Information Technology, specializing in designing and implementing secure multi-tenant cloud-based infrastructures. He has worked with industry-leading companies, including CSC, CH2MHILL, and Children's Hospital.


  • Dr. T. Renata Robinson: Chief Human Resources and Training Officer since May 2022. Dr. Robinson has over two decades of experience as an HR executive in various sectors. She holds a B.S. in Organizational Leadership, an M.A. in Organizational Management, and an Ed.D. in Organizational Management.


  • Alan Schmitz: General Counsel and Chief Compliance Officer. With over 35 years in private practice, Schmitz specializes in regulatory compliance and transactional matters for the insurance industry. He earned a degree in Business & Finance from Colorado State University and a law degree from Washington University in St. Louis.


  • Nina Schwartz: Senior Director of Policy and External Affairs since October 2020. Schwartz leads the organization's policy research, outreach, and government relations teams. She holds a Bachelor's degree from Brandeis University and a law degree from the University of Virginia School of Law.


  • Ezra Watland: Director of Marketing and Communications Strategy since 2017. Watland oversees marketing efforts and broker relationships. He has over a decade of experience in health policy implementation and holds a Bachelor's degree from Adams State University.

Strategic Collaborations and Partnerships



Connect for Health Colorado collaborates with several state agencies to enhance its services:

  • Colorado Department of Health Care Policy and Financing: Administers Health First Colorado (Medicaid) and Child Health Plan Plus (CHP+) programs, providing health coverage for various populations.


  • Colorado Division of Insurance: Regulates the insurance industry in Colorado, ensuring compliance with state laws and protecting consumers.
